What defines engineered equipment in a project?

Explanation:
Engineered equipment is characterized by its custom design tailored for specific functions, making it suitable for unique project requirements. This type of equipment is developed through a careful engineering process, where considerations such as functionality, performance, and integration with other systems are paramount. Unlike standard equipment, which is manufactured in large quantities for general applications, engineered equipment often involves unique features or specifications that are not available in off-the-shelf products. This customization allows for optimal performance in specialized applications, ensuring that the equipment meets the specific needs of the project at hand. In summary, the defining aspect of engineered equipment is its bespoke nature, aiming to fulfill particular operational criteria that standard or previously used equipment cannot adequately address.
